About Pete Guither

Pete is the artistic director of The Living Canvas, telling compelling stories with performers' bodies clothed with the textures of projected images. He recently retired as assistant dean of the College of Fine Arts at Illinois State University, where he taught arts management, theatre photography, computer graphic design, and entrepreneurship. He has worked in business and in government, on Broadway, as a Fuller Brush salesman, a film festival judge, and as a traveling lounge musician. Pete is a photographer, a piano player, a drug policy expert, a foodie, a founding member of the Lord of the Rings Fan Club, and hosts New York theatre tours for students and retirees. He has a Master of Fine Arts in performing arts management from Brooklyn College and a degree in theatre from Cornell College.
